Understanding Condensing Units
A condensing unit is a critical component of any HVAC system, responsible for expelling heat from the refrigerant to the outside atmosphere. By doing so, it allows the system to cool indoor environments effectively. The 20 HP rating indicates the power output of the compressor, which directly influences the unit's accessibility to handle various heating and cooling loads. A condensing unit with a power range of 20 HP can cater to medium to large scale spaces efficiently.
